单片机控制的交通灯系统设计与实现
版权申诉
64 浏览量
更新于2024-06-17
收藏 2.54MB DOC 举报
该文档是关于基于单片机的交通灯系统设计的详细说明,主要涉及交通灯控制系统的实现过程和设计方案。
在这个基于单片机的交通灯控制系统中,主要包含以下几个关键知识点:
1. **单片机控制**:整个系统的核心是AT89C51单片机,它负责接收输入、处理数据并控制交通灯的状态。单片机通过执行预设的程序来管理交通灯的定时亮灭,保证交通流畅。
2. **定时器/定时芯片**:为了实现交通灯的定时切换,设计中需要利用单片机内部的定时器或者外部的定时芯片,以生成准确的时间信号。这些定时器按照预设的时间间隔触发交通灯状态的切换。
3. **硬件电路设计**:除了单片机,还需要设计相应的硬件电路,包括交通灯指示模块、显示模块和按键模块。交通灯指示模块连接到实际的交通灯设备,显示模块用于显示各路口的剩余时间,按键模块则允许用户设定工作模式。
4. **软件编程**:软件部分主要涉及单片机的编程,实现控制逻辑,包括定时器的配置、交通灯状态的切换以及与硬件接口的通信。编程语言可能是汇编或C语言,用于编写控制程序。
5. **项目进度规划**:设计过程分为多个阶段,从文献调研、开题报告、方案设计、硬件与软件开发到论文撰写和修改,每个阶段都有明确的时间安排。
6. **参考资料**:设计中参考了《智能交通灯控制系统》、《单片机原理及应用》和《单片机原理及接口技术》等书籍,为设计提供了理论基础和技术支持。
7. **系统功能**:除了基本的交通灯控制,系统还具备显示当前工作模式和各路口时间的功能,增强了操作的透明度和实用性。
8. **城市交通管理**:交通灯系统在城市交通中的重要性不言而喻,它可以有效维护交通秩序,减少拥堵,提高交通效率,促进城市经济的发展。
这个基于单片机的交通灯系统设计是一个结合硬件和软件的综合项目,涵盖了电子工程、计算机控制、交通管理等多个领域的知识,对于理解和掌握单片机控制系统有极大的实践价值。
232 浏览量
2021-09-27 上传
2021-09-24 上传
2021-09-25 上传
2021-11-18 上传
390 浏览量
260 浏览量
431 浏览量
![](https://profile-avatar.csdnimg.cn/default.jpg!1)
cqtianxingkeji
- 粉丝: 3066
最新资源
- Keygoe系统软件配置管理与安装教程V2.1.2
- 使用MultigenCreatorPro构建的矿山三维漫游系统
- C++实现银行家算法详解与安全性检查
- 互联网数据中心(IDC)建设方案详解
- C# 3.0第五版编程指南: Jesse Liberty & Donald Xie 联合力作
- Prototype.js 1.4开发者手册:打造互动网页
- 企业信息平台的软件需求规格说明书模板
- C#编程:50个优化技巧与最佳实践
- JavaScript高效编程:55个实用技巧解析
- JavaScript基础教程:107个关键语句概览
- C#中委托与事件详解:由入门到实践
- K2 blackpearl与.NET 3.0:整合工作流技术
- NIIT计算机考试模拟题:SM3-MT2 高级试题解析
- ASP.NET入门:基础篇探讨与学习策略
- WCF服务编程:分布式系统的新纪元
- JavaScript代码技巧合集